Introducing the G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ick EDITION

Ever since the golden era of arcades, iconic games like the SNK Ikari Warriors series, Data East Midnight Resistance, SNK T.N.K III, and Taito Front Line Arcade have captured the imagination of players in the 1980s. Especially memorable is the legendary Ikari Warriors, a game that holds a nostalgic place in the hearts of countless gamers. Until now, it was challenging to fully recapture the magic of the original rotary joystick gameplay. But today, at Glen's Retro Show and Thunderstick Studio, we're changing that.



We're beyond excited to present the G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ick, a product of our dedication to rekindling those precious gaming memories. In a monumental leap, we've collaborated with SNK and secured the official license of Ikari Warriors, integrating it as a key feature of our product. But that's not all. We've brought the experience full circle, creating an exclusive limited-edition package that isn't just a joystick but a piece of gaming history. 

When you unbox the G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ick, you'll be met with the iconic Ikari Warriors imagery adorning our unique packaging. It's not just about aesthetics. Our team has innovated the packaging to include a control panel-shaped rig box with pre-drilled holes. Users can easily pop off these holes to assemble the high-quality arcade buttons and the G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ick onto the rig box, transforming the packaging into a fully functional control panel. That's right. Your packaging becomes part of your gaming experience, complete with licensed artwork from the Ikari Warriors arcade cabinet, ready for use with iconic arcade games requiring rotary functions.



This limited-edition G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ick aims to recreate and enhance the original gaming experience. It incorporates state-of-the-art technology like Hall Sensors, Hybrid USB Protocols, and Software-Defined Joystick Control Key Values. The G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ick is designed to be user-friendly, requiring no technical knowledge, and offers a plug-and-play solution suitable for both veteran gamers and newcomers.


GRS Super joystick Hall effect


The G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ick includes an encoder (supporting up to 12 buttons), a joystick, and a push-and-pull spinner joystick knob, providing a three-in-one solution that greatly simplifies the DIY process. The rotating knob features three switchable modes (Gamepad hat, Keystroke, and Mouse) tailored for optimal gaming across different game types.



The G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ick is not just suitable for retro games but is a powerhouse optimized for contemporary gaming experiences, creating a bridge between generations of gamers.

Features:

  • G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ick in collaboration with SNK, featuring officially licensed Ikari Warriors branding.
  • Incorporates the latest technology, including Hall Sensors, Hybrid USB Protocols, and Software-Defined Joystick Control Key Values.
  • User-friendly design with a plug-and-play solution that requires no technical knowledge for setup or use.
  • Versatile gaming accessory that includes an encoder (supporting up to 12 buttons), a joystick, and a push-and-pull joystick spinner knob.
  • Three-in-one equipment that simplifies the DIY process and is easy to install in any gaming setup.
  • Features a rotary knob with three switchable modes: Gamepad hat, Keystroke, and Mouse for diverse gaming experiences.
  • The G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ick supports three switchable rotational detents, which can be set to 8, 12, or 16 detents per rotation to suit different gameplay requirements.
  • Innovative packaging with a control panel-shaped rig box that comes with predrilled holes for easy assembly of arcade buttons and joystick.
  • Packaging transforms into a fully functional control panel for use with arcade games requiring rotary functions, complete with licensed artwork from the Ikari Warriors arcade cabinet.
  • Compatible with PC, Raspberry Pi 3 & 4, Linux
  • Plug-and-play with the SNK 40 ANNIVERSARY COLLECTION on PC Steam.(Note. A firmware upgrade is required to enable this feature. Please refer to the instructions provided in the User Manual for further guidance.)

The G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ick TS-RJConfigurator Software: 


The 
G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ick TS-RJConfigurator is a specialized application designed for the G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ick, intended for use on Windows PC(x86). This software enables users to customize the functionality of the GRS IKARI Rotary Joystick extensively and provides an interface for firmware updates. We're continually enhancing and optimizing the product and will be releasing periodic firmware updates to meet the evolving needs of our users.


Key Features include:

  1. Keyboard Mode Customization: Users can macro-define the key values triggered by the rotary knob's actions, including clockwise rotation, counter-clockwise rotation, pulling up, and pushing down.
  2. Mouse Mode Adjustments: Users can specify mouse movement modes by toggling between the x-axis and y-axis.
  3. Mouse Movement Customization in Mouse Mode: The distance triggered by the rotary knob's rotation can be adjusted, aligning the knob's output with traditional spinner movements.
  4. Joystick Orientation Customization: Allows adjustments to the joystick directional orientation at 0°, 90°, 180°, and 270°.
  5. Controller Tester Interface: Users can utilize this interface to test and verify the joystick's output.
  6. Firmware Update Feature: Keep your joystick up-to-date with the latest improvements.

M
MAME Noob
FAIL!

I tried, and failed, to get this working with Batocera for Raspberry Pi.... and when I did manage to get the Batocera build working, using whatever ROMS/BIOS I could get/already had (from OpenEmu), it only functioned partially (stick navigated up down left right but buttons didn't work).

When I came back to try and finish getting it working, my Pi decided not to display any signal on my LG TV, despite previously working all week.

It was too much for a noob like me to understand, didn't realise this stick only apparently works with MAME 2010 and for that I'd need ROM Sets for 0139 which I didn't have - I only found that out from forums and Reddit after the fact.

I've hit a dead end, and can't be bothered to try and source loads of new ROMS and the other files that this set up needs.

When the Pi was working, I hit issues with programming the stick as I had to use a second controller in port 2, to navigate around MAME/Batocera in order to try and access the dip switches in game for mapping rotary controls, but Batocera would only allow me to configure that controller, rather than the GRS Stick in port 1.

Apparently Version 42 of Batocera doesn't even have MAME 2010 cores now anyway?... no idea where to get an older version of Batocera, pre Version 38 which I learned from this version on removed MAME 2010 core, again by spending a long time on Reddit.

Also had loads of issues trying to make the TAB menu work in Batocera in order to access the dip switches for programming the rotary function, and even bought a keyboard to access that menu, but again something or other on a forum about the TAB menu not working with certain MAME Cores and versions of Batocera.

It's moot anyway, the Pi doesn't display anything now after it randomly started "black screening" after working well all week..... which I figured might be a corrupted SD card, so I wiped my build and did it again, but that didn't work, so maybe its either a faulty HDMI lead (unlikely as brand new) or maybe even the Pi itself.

I can't be bothered to trouble shoot all of that, so it's all going on eBay and I'm just gonna buy a pre-built& configured Batocera hard drive and forget playing with rotary sticks.

Very frustrating, definitely not "plug and play" as suggested, and I suppose at $80 or whatever it cost it aint the end of the world.

Would caution noobs (like me!) with no experience of Batocera/Pi/MAME to get involved with this. Building the stick itself was quite fun, however the twisty mechanism at the base of the stick was a nitemare to make work too....Truly gutted, and disappointed with myself for not being smart enough to work it all out... the videos and marketing all made it seem like a breeze.
